811 W. Findlay St.
$149,900
811 W. Findlay St., Crawford Township, OH 43316
For Sale
Business
Active
Last Updated: 04/18/2025
0.57 acres
Lot Area
1965
Year Built
Details:
Lot Area: 0.57 acres
Year Built: 1965
Floors: 1
Location

Gallery


















